What does the numbers on front of team names on baseball scoreboard mean?

If the game is currently in progress, that number is the jersey number of the pitcher who is currently pitching for the team. If the game is over, that number is the jersey number of the pitcher who was credited with the win or loss for the team.

How many pitches does a pitcher need to be eligible for a win in 9 inning game?

Pitch count has nothing to do with eligibility to be the winning pitcher. In a scheduled 9-inning game, the starting pitcher must pitch 5 complete innings to be eligible to be the winning pitcher. Relief pitchers must be the pitcher of record when the winning team takes the lead, and never relinquishes the lead, to be the winning pitcher.


When did the official scorers stop deciding who was the pitcher of record?

The official scorer still decides who is the winning pitcher in instances that are not covered by the baseball scoring rules (Rule 10.19). This occurs only for relief pitchers.


Will a starting pitcher still get the win if the bullpen lets the opposing team tie the game but then regains the lead later?

No once the game is tied, the winning and losing pitchers will be determined at that time. The winning pitcher will be the pitcher who pitched the last out of the half inning before his team took the lead for good, and the losing pitcher will be the pitcher who allowed the winning run on base

Who are the last three pitchers to win Game 7 of the World Series?

Through the 2008 World Series, the last 3 Series to go 7 games: 1) 2002 - Angels v. Giants - the Angels won Game 7 and the winning pitcher was John Lackey. 2) 2001 - Diamondbacks v. Yankees - The Diamondbacks won Game 7 and the winning pitcher was Randy Johnson. 3) 1997 - Marlins v. Indians - the Marlins won Game 7 and the winning pitcher was Jay Powell.

On a baseball roster what is the difference between the different types of pitchers?

On a baseball roster the teams pitchers are categorized in two ways. The first is what hand they use -LHP/Left handed pitcher -RHP/Right handed pitcher The second is there role -Starter/A pitcher who starts the game normally there are 5 in a rotation. They normally go 5 to 7 innings but sometimes less and sometimes more. Some examples are CC Sabathia, Johan Santana, Josh Beckett, Brandon Webb, Cliff Lee. -Spot Starter/A pitcher which comes in either to start a game if the pitcher can't pitch, or comes in really early like in the first, second, or third if the pitcher surrenders a lot of runs or if the pitcher gets injured or ejected. This pitchers help minimize the use of the bullpen. -Long Relief/ A role of one of these pitchers is to come in most of the time there used if the starters comes out of the game like in inning 4 or 5 for giving up a lot of runs or injury or ejection. These pitchers are used to stablize the middle innings and contain the other team. These pitchers will go 2 to 3 innings which rests the rest of the bullpen. They might also be used if there is they are leading by a lot of losing by a lot in the 7th or 8th. -Middle Relief/They come in during the 6th or 7th inning which is when managers want there starters to leave normally. They come in to go a inning or two. -Set Up/A set up pitcher comes in during the 8th in close ball games. Most of the time when they are winning. These pitchers set up a portal to the closers. -Closer/Each team has a closer most have one but a few might have two. These pitchers come into a game in the 9th when they are winning by a few runs. Sometimes they might come into a game if they are winning by a lot just to get some work in. There job is to shut down the other teams offense and get a win.
